от "программируй на чем-нибудь" к ардуино... Я же просто пытаюсь вас немножко подтолкнуть в этом же направлении

Глядишь, когда-нибудь, вы и дойдете до платки на какой нибудь LPC1311 (которая уже имеет USB, в том числе заводской USB-boot и на сегодняшний момент доставабельнее и не сильно дороже ATmega88PA-AU) со встроенным... ну допустим интерпретатором бейсика и кучей примеров


З.Ы. Сорри за оффтопик. Думаю флуд можно грохнуть